"hon, just remember the lord ain't gonna

give you nothin you can't handle!"

an interesting philosophy

something to snuggle up with by the fireplace

covered in soft cashmere

hair combed

teeth whitened

smelling of gardenias

this theory

this manner of determining how much shit one person can endure

a choir singing exemptions for social responsibility

a sweet honey of apathy

"i will be praying for you"

"it's just a test of faith"

"the glory of god on high"

lighting candles

kneeling

rubbing rosary beads until fingertips blister

acceptable incantations in ritual

absorbed consumed metabolized

"i believe in god, the father"

"full of grace"

"hail, mary, the lord is with thee"

blessed martyrs

blah the poor

friday's fish and sunday's hangover

the embodiment of god's grace

wearing rings of gold and chunks of teeth

the invisible palms of the omnipotent

throwing humanity under the bus

the new ra-horakhty living suspended

in the sky of the western horizon

refusing to mingle with the commoners

above

aloof

standoffish

hosting the dinner party

but refusing to welcome the guests at the door

only coming down to kick 'em in the ass on the way out

with a wink and nod

big brass bands

wide staircases of marble

walls dripping scarlet velvet

not really the place for street rats and gutter trash

squatters without water

those that can remind those that can't

sitting above it all sipping cognac

those of us not engulfed in holy flames

meager beggars at the door of heaven's mansion

guardian angels on your shoulder
